Some have put the rear lights on a bar on the license plate, often needed to allow bags to fit. If you go to LED units then you'll have to change the flasher to make them work. I know they have turn signals that are replicas of the originals and sell the stems and lenses separate if thats all you need, and they have some emgo mirrors that are decent for a good price. For the pegs, I ordered some aftermerkets from them and modified them to fit. They have emgo lense units that should fit in the bucket also. As for the tail light you may have to go aftermarket or pop for oem.

I think it would be about $120 without the tail light and based on their 2006 suggested prices.

Use the eBay search criteria:
"suzuki (LS650, LS 650, S40, Savage)"

Results will be anything with Suzuki LS650 OR suzuki LS 650, OR suzuki S40 OR suzuki savage.
